随着区块链技术的迅猛发展,越来越多的应用场景和商业模式被探索和实现。从最初的比特币到如今各类行业应用,区块链作为一种去中心化的分布式账本技术,能够在众多方面提升透明度、安全性和效率。然而,区块链在性能、可扩展性、能源消耗等多个方面仍面临诸多挑战,需要持续的和创新。
本文将详细探讨区块链的多个方向,包括性能提升、可扩展性的解决方案、安全性的增强、能源效率的提升,以及未来的应用趋势。通过对这些方向的深入分析,帮助读者理解区块链技术的潜力与挑战。
一、性能提升:如何突破技术瓶颈
区块链技术在性能方面的主要瓶颈体现在交易处理速度和确认时间上。传统的区块链网络,如比特币网络,每秒处理的交易数量相对较少,且每个交易的确认时间可达十分钟。因此,提高区块链的交易处理能力是的重要方向。
为了解决性能瓶颈,技术社区提出了多种方案,包括但不限于提高区块大小、缩短出块时间、采用聚合交易等。其中,提高区块大小直接增加每个区块所能容纳的交易数量,使得网络在同一时间可以处理更多交易;缩短出块时间则意味着交易确认的速度提高,从而改善用户的使用体验。此外,采用聚合交易的技术,可以将多笔交易合并成一笔,从而减少交易数据在链上的冗余。
此外,采用分片技术 (sharding) 也是一种重要的性能手段。分片通过将全网的节点划分为多个片,每个片只负责部分交易,从而极大地提高交易处理能力。该技术已在多个区块链项目中得到初步实现,未来有望为传统区块链网络带来显著的性能提升。
二、可扩展性解决方案:支撑大量用户和应用

区块链的可扩展性问题主要体现在如何支撑大规模用户或应用接入。当网络用户数量和交易数量剧增时,如何保证区块链的稳定性与性能,成为最为紧迫的挑战之一。
目前,一些主流解决方案包括第二层扩展方案(如闪电网络、Plasma等)以及采用多链结构。如闪电网络通过在主链外建立小型支付通道,可以快速处理部分交易,减轻主链的负担。此外,Plasma是以太坊网络提出的一种高度可扩展的方案,它允许在侧链上执行智能合约,减少主链的负担。
一些新兴项目推出了多链结构,例如Polkadot和Cosmos,通过实现不同区块链之间的互操作性,进一步提高了系统的可扩展性。这些网络允许不同的区块链彼此交互,最大化资源利用率,并实现用户需求的动态调整。
三、安全性增强:保护用户资产和数据隐私
区块链技术以其去中心化和不可篡改的特性被广泛认为是安全的,但随着技术应用的深入,安全隐患也日益显现。诸如51%攻击、智能合约漏洞、私钥管理等问题,均对用户资产和数据隐私构成威胁。因此,提升区块链安全性成为的重要方向之一。
为了应对这些安全隐患,技术社区正在推出多种解决方案。一方面,改进共识算法,例如引入PoS(权益证明)和DPoS(委托权益证明)等新型共识机制,能够增加攻击的难度,从而提升整个网络的安全性;另一方面,智能合约的审核和验证过程也变得尤为重要,通过静态分析工具和形式化验证等手段,对智能合约代码进行严格审查,从根本上避免运行时安全风险。
此外,加密技术的进步也为区块链安全提供助力。采用多重签名、零知识证明等技术可以在保证用户隐私的同时,确保交易的透明性与不可否认性。这些技术的应用,有望打造更加安全的区块链生态系统。
四、能源效率提升:实现可持续发展的目标

区块链技术的广泛应用,特别是公链的挖矿模式,导致了巨大的能源消耗,引发了对环境影响的广泛关注。如何提高区块链的能源效率,成为了行业内亟待解决的课题。
为了解决这一问题,很多区块链项目正在从共识机制入手。相较于传统的PoW(工作量证明)机制,越来越多的项目转向PoS、DPoS和其他低能耗共识机制,以减少能源消耗。同时,结合绿色计算技术,通过使用可再生能源,降低区块链操作对环境的负担。
此外,区块链的网络协议与结构设计,也是提升能源效率的重要手段。通过精简数据传输、提高网络节点的运行效率等方式,可以降低能耗。比如,采用轻节点技术,允许设备以更低的能耗参与网络,提高了整体网络的可持续性。
相关问题 exploration
1. 区块链技术未来是否还会有更多的应用场景?
区块链技术的应用场景不断丰富。除了初期的金融领域,如今它还扩展到了供应链管理、医疗健康、数字身份、物联网等多个领域。在未来,我们可以期待区块链在数字版权、智能合约的自动执行、以及数据隐私保护等方面的更广泛应用。
例如在数字版权领域,通过区块链技术,可以有效追踪和保护创作者的权益;在供应链管理中,通过将产品的来源、流转、储存等信息记录在区块链上,能够实现全流程的透明追溯,从而提升消费者信任和品牌形象。
同时,区块链还具备去中心化和可编程的特点,为未来的智能合约和DApp的开发带来无限可能。智能合约的引入,将使得多方在没有信任的情况下仍然可以通过代码自动执行合约条款,从而减少人为干预与争议,提高交易的效率和安全性。
2. 区块链如何解决金融行业中的信任问题?
在金融行业中,交易信任往往依赖于第三方中介机构,例如银行和清算机构。而区块链技术的出现,正是为了消除这些中介机构的必要性。通过其独特的去中心化和透明机制,区块链能够为参与者提供一种新的信任机制。
在区块链网络中,所有交易记录均在各个节点的账本上保存,每次交易都需要通过网络中多个节点的验证。任何试图修改记录的行为,都需要获得整个网络的认可,这极大提升了交易的安全性和信任度。即使在没有中心化第三方的情况下,交易双方仍然可以基于区块链的不可篡改性与透明性,达成信任。
此外,区块链技术还可为金融行业带来更多创新产品。例如,DeFi(去中心化金融)通过区块链技术,实现了借贷、交易、保险等金融功能的去中心化操作,极大降低了用户的使用门槛,并提升了资金使用效率。区块链的智能合约运行于公开的代码之上,透明度极高,让更多用户能够在保障自身安全的前提下,参与到金融活动中。
3. 能源效率提升对区块链的应用意义何在?
随着区块链技术的普及,特别是挖矿模式的广泛应用,巨大的能源消耗问题引起了越来越多的关注。提升区块链的能源效率,既是技术发展的需求,也是实现可持续发展的必然趋势。
提高区块链的能源效率,不仅有助于降低运营成本,还能应对日益严格的环保法规。此外,能源效率的提升可以促进更多企业与机构的接入,因为其在维护经济效益的同时,也符合社会责任。
通过采用更高效的共识机制、网络协议、使用可再生能源,区块链能够在节能减排的同时,继续发挥其在透明性、安全性等方面的优势。而这些转变不仅能够保护环境,也在长期内提升区块链的市场竞争力,使其能够在更广泛的应用场景中持续发展。
4. 区块链行业的监管如何影响技术的发展?
区块链技术的迅猛发展不仅引来了企业的关注,也吸引了各国监管机构的目光。如何规划与制定合理的监管框架,已成为推动区块链技术健康发展的关键。
有效的监管能够为区块链行业提供保障,促进更多投资者与商业的参与。透明的监管政策将为市场参与者提供明确的规则框架,降低不确定性,使得创新能够有序进行。同时,强化对用户隐私的保护和资产安全的监管,也能够提升公众对区块链技术的信任度。
然而,过于严格的监管政策可能会抑制创新,导致技术发展的滞后。因此,如何在保护用户与促进技术进步之间找到平衡,成为各国监管机构面临的重要任务。通过与行业代表的对话与合作,建立动态更新的监管体系,才能更好地推动区块链技术的健康发展与应用。
综上所述,区块链技术的方向将深刻影响其未来的发展和应用。性能提升、可扩展性、安全性、能源效率等方面的进步,将为区块链技术打开新的天地,并推动其在各个行业中发挥更大的潜力。